Some of Belmont County’s food pantries will be getting an added Christmas present to help the public thanks to funds distributed from a settlement by the Dollar General to Ohio Attorney General Dave Yost’s office. Earlier this month, two food pantries were selected at random. The Barnesville Food Pantry and Thrift Shop and the Flushing […]
